#6 4 years ago

Is your credit wheel assembly set to zero position... the "green" box is open
and it will not add any more players.
Make sure the white-orange wire and white-brown wire have continuity.
The Zero credit switch should be touching and have good contact
in order for the start button to work.
Note: you could manually advance the coin unit to see if the other players work.

#7 4 years ago

If the zero position credit contact is open
in the zero position then the game is not on free play.

#11 4 years ago
Quoted from zacaj:

I'm confused looking at your coin unit. It is the first picture, right? It should have a switch that opens once its on its fourth step, and is closed for the first three. that's the last position BreaK switch you noted in the schematic. But yours seems backwards for that logic. The long blade would have to be above the short blade for it to open at position 4, right? Look at this picture from pinrepair.com: [quoted image]
I've seen these blades end up on the wrong side of the post earlier, as runbikeskilee noted, but not be on backwards. Unless you took the unit apart previously and reassembled it wrong?

That would be the same setup as a Bally game.

#14 4 years ago
Quoted from Peruman:

Corrected the switch position and now I can add credits with no issues. 2-4 player games still did not work. I found a broken wire going from the Coin Unit to the Player Unit which stepped up and reset the Ball unit which in turn controls the Player unit. The broken wire was buried inside the main bundle going from the playfield to the head.
Now I have some scoring reel issues to sort, but those I know how to deal with.
Thanks again to everyone for all the help.
